BIOSORPTION OF METHYLENE BLUE DYE FROM WASTEWATERUSING MODIFIED CHICKPEA HUSK AS AN ADSORBENT

SONIA RANI, JYOTI RANI, ANITA SINGH, NARESH KUMAR, SUDESH CHAUDHARY

Abstract

The purpose of this study was to extract activated carbons by chemical activation from chickpeahusks (H2SO4) and to investigate the adsorbent potential for removing dye from aqueous solutions.SEM and FTIR techniques were initially defined as adsorbent. The experimental data wereevaluated to optimize the initial ion concentration, pH, contact time and adsorbent dose of thedifferent parameters. Various kinetic models and isotherm adsorption were used to illustrate theadsorbent’s proper mechanism and performance. Langmuir adsorption isotherm found to have themaximum adsorption potential of 200 mg/g.
